Output b81af89f5718014eba47a735556f24d7949ad6b0d2d38c725141f63ad2d85bf6:0

value
9942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e431e05bc4abbe1f784b893e31374a0da94897b3 OP_EQUAL
address
3NVbjkhAJ5rp76okfY8ttcGhw17AA7BeXb
transaction
b81af89f5718014eba47a735556f24d7949ad6b0d2d38c725141f63ad2d85bf6
confirmations
383425
spent
true